Transaction dd2365615f539991ef74422cc0206dc944eb0c43996c01f111b21284900a4119
1 Input
1 Output
-
dd2365615f539991ef74422cc0206dc944eb0c43996c01f111b21284900a4119:0
- value
- 135487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1203adf4521a2d1511dd047b4e54860537d8eaba OP_EQUAL
- address
- 33LGVerb934zTsy9s7KxftYbD5t6chSz2H